How do you implement event sourcing and CQRS patterns in different programming languages and frameworks?
Event sourcing and CQRS are two popular patterns for designing microservices that can handle complex and evolving business logic. They enable you to capture the state changes of your domain entities as a stream of events, and to separate the read and write operations for better scalability and performance. In this article, you will learn how to implement event sourcing and CQRS patterns in different programming languages and frameworks, such as Java, Python, Node.js, Spring Boot, Django, and NestJS.
